For a week Bunny tried to go about ordinary things: paying bills, mending the torn pocket (an attempt that failed), feeding the cat that had decided to live on her doorstep. But the jade had settled in her palm like a secret pulse. Each morning it seemed greener, and at night it hummed faintly, a sound that slipped into her dreams like an old lullaby. She found herself checking the window at dusk for the sliver of moon, and she began to notice small signs on the street: a sprig of holly tied to the lamppost, a pair of tiny footprints that led nowhere. The town, she realized, had been tidying itself as if it were preparing for a guest.
